The MOPS Steering Team
The Steering Team provides leadership and direction for the MOPS group and is made up of several leaders, each responsible for a unique area of the MOPS program. Recruiting a committed Steering Team is important to the success of our MOPS ministry.
Coordinator and Co-Coordinator/Assistant Coordinator: Leads the Steering Team & acts as a liaison between MOPS International & the Chartering Ministry.
Discussion Group Team Leader: Leads & coordinates a team of Discussion Group Leaders. May need to step in as a DGL. Also helps plan MNOs.
Discussion Group Leader: Leads small group of MOPS moms into discussion, sets up playdates for her table, & fills other needs. Helps plan MNOs.
MOPS Mentor Team Leader: Leads a small group of MOPS Mentors.
MOPS Mentor: A mature woman who mentors MOPS women by listening, encouraging, & offering godly perspectives. She often teaches or schedules guest speakers, & disciples the Steering Team.
Finance Leader: Manages the group’s finances & budget.
Hospitality Leader and Co-Leader/Assistant: Creates a welcoming atmosphere, organizes refreshments for meetings, plans special events, & assists with special needs.
Creative Activities Leader: Organizes, plans, & teaches activities that encourage creativity.
Care Team Leader: Coordinates the group’s ministry to MOPS moms going through difficult or busy times (illness, new birth, family problems).
MOPPETS Team Leader: Oversees the Moppet’s Ministry—recruits, trains & supports Moppets workers.
Fundraising Team Leader: Organizes & oversees fundraising events to continue MOPS program.
Publicity Leader: Promotes MOPS to the community & facilitates communication within the MOPS group through newsletters & other tools.
